Solution for 42(x-5)=6x equation:


Simplifying
42(x + -5) = 6x

Reorder the terms:
42(-5 + x) = 6x
(-5 * 42 + x * 42) = 6x
(-210 + 42x) = 6x

Solving
-210 + 42x = 6x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-6x' to each side of the equation.
-210 + 42x + -6x = 6x + -6x

Combine like terms: 42x + -6x = 36x
-210 + 36x = 6x + -6x

Combine like terms: 6x + -6x = 0
-210 + 36x = 0

Add '210' to each side of the equation.
-210 + 210 + 36x = 0 + 210

Combine like terms: -210 + 210 = 0
0 + 36x = 0 + 210
36x = 0 + 210

Combine like terms: 0 + 210 = 210
36x = 210

Divide each side by '36'.
x = 5.833333333

Simplifying
x = 5.833333333
